mirror of
https://github.com/go-task/task.git
synced 2025-08-10 22:42:19 +02:00
Improve docs/Taskfile.yml
This commit is contained in:
@@ -1,13 +1,17 @@
|
|||||||
version: '3'
|
version: '3'
|
||||||
|
|
||||||
tasks:
|
tasks:
|
||||||
setup:
|
yarn:install:
|
||||||
desc: Setup Docusaurus locally
|
desc: Setup Docusaurus locally
|
||||||
cmds:
|
cmds:
|
||||||
- yarn install
|
- yarn install
|
||||||
|
sources:
|
||||||
|
- package.json
|
||||||
|
- yarn.lock
|
||||||
|
|
||||||
default:
|
default:
|
||||||
desc: Start website
|
desc: Start website
|
||||||
|
deps: [yarn:install]
|
||||||
aliases: [s, start]
|
aliases: [s, start]
|
||||||
vars:
|
vars:
|
||||||
HOST: '{{default "localhost" .HOST}}'
|
HOST: '{{default "localhost" .HOST}}'
|
||||||
@@ -17,6 +21,7 @@ tasks:
|
|||||||
|
|
||||||
build:
|
build:
|
||||||
desc: Build website
|
desc: Build website
|
||||||
|
deps: [yarn:install]
|
||||||
cmds:
|
cmds:
|
||||||
- npx docusaurus build
|
- npx docusaurus build
|
||||||
|
|
||||||
|
Reference in New Issue
Block a user